Curry(Karri) Cana dish

DifficultyBeginner
Yields3 Servings
Prep Time10 minsCook Time20 minsTotal Time30 mins
 100 g curry cana
 12 g chopped garlic
 5 g chopped ginger
 10 g yellow curry powder
 200 g coconut cream
 12 g tomato paste
 10 g olive oil
 60 g spring onions
 75 g vegetable broth
 70 g cherry tomatoes
 30 g baby spinach
 300 g boiled rice
1

Take a large pan and place it on medium heat. Add oil, chopped onion, garlic and ginger. Heat them for a few minutes until they become soft and release aroma.

2

Next, add Curry (Karri) Cana to the pan, add curry powder and tomato paste to the pan. Mix all the ingredients thoroughly until the curry and tomato paste are evenly distributed.

3

Meanwhile, add the vegetable broth to the pan. Mix all ingredients thoroughly.

4

Add coconut cream and halved cherry tomatoes to the pan. Mix all the ingredients together and reduce the heat to low. Let the mixture slowly boil for about 8 minutes so that the flavours would combine and the sauce could thicken.

5

Before serving, add the baby spinach to the pan and stir until the spinach is slightly shrunken.

6

Serve Curry (Karri) Cana with boiled rice and fresh coriander. Have fun!
